Note: We are using normalized scores instead of raw DPS for the Warcraft Logs rankings. Normalized scores take into account the outlier boss fights where certain specs could stack massive DPS (due to the nature of the fight, whether it’s AoE spam or something else), which would then affect their overall score for the whole raid.

Heroic

Overall Damage 95th Percentile

Devourer has come out on top in this first full week of the season, with Mythic open. The No.1 spot is very fleeting, however, as the next three specs are extremely close to it, and almost identical with each other. Devastation has fallen off since its nerfs, but another Evoker has taken its place, as Augmentation battles it out for No.2 with Frost Mage and Destruction, and the Warlock is currently winning. The next three are also very, very close, as Shadow’s tuning has already pushed it up into 5th, just ahead of Marksmanship and the fallen Devastation. Balance returns from a slot start and takes 8th, while Retribution remains extremely stable from day 1. Demonology makes it two Warlocks in the top 10, the only class outside of Evoker to get multiple specs in. The Rogues are hanging out just outside the top 10, with Subtlety in 11th and Assassination in 13th.

The bottom still features Frost DK, as that 4% bump didn’t quite help it out of last place, at least not yet.

Overall Damage All Percentiles

We see a very different picture in the all percentiles bracket, as Frost Mage is not only on top, but it’s dominating. While Devourer may be on top in the high percentiles, the Mage is extremely solid in the upper-mid. Devastation also holds on much better here, only dropping two spots into 3rd. There’s two new specs in the top 10 here as well, with Subtlety and Unholy making the cutoff.

Boss Only Damage All Percentiles

Assassination is back to the top in the direct damage chart, as its single-target damage is always its best side. Augmentation and especially Unholy are also doing a lot better here, with Feral also making an appearance.

Mythic

Overall Damage All Percentiles

We’re also taking a look at Mythic, as there’s plenty of guilds getting kills in the relatively easier first two raids. We see Devourer is far and away the best spec for now, with Demonology a distant 2nd. Demon Hunters are eating especially well in this early week, as we have both of their DPS specs in the top 3! Survival is also much better than in Heroic, as are Fury and Arms.

Boss Only Damage All Percentiles

Surprisingly, the direct damage chart is very similar to Heroic, with Feral doing a bit better.
